I figured beach makes a nice wedding card. My husband's aunt asked me for a card for a wedding she is going to this weekend. You all know my rule about unlimited cards if you babysit my kids, so I couldn't say no. I sponged the beach scene while it was still in the die. I added some new snow marker for foam. I bough a snow marker on clearance from Craftin' Desert Divas and I was totally wowed this morning as I watched it puff up from my heat gun! Then I found this PSX stamp that I've never used and stamped the doves and cut them with my ScanNCut. I called them pigeons because my husband's uncle raises racing pigeons.
In order to use some buttons, I used SC149 and stacked the buttons withe some paper flowers and gold paper. I kind of wish I had added some ribbon across the card though instead of the embossed white paper.
